Positive WB detected inmouse liver tissue, rat liver tissue
Positive IHC detected inhuman liver tissue
Note: suggested antigen retrieval with TE buffer pH 9.0; (*) Alternatively, antigen retrieval may be performed with citrate buffer pH 6.0

ApplicationDilution
Western Blot (WB)WB : 1:4000-1:16000
Immunohistochemistry (IHC)IHC : 1:250-1:1000
It is recommended that this reagent should be titrated in each testing system to obtain optimal results.

Full Name formiminotransferase cyclodeaminase
Synonyms Cell and organelle markers, FTCD, Glutamate formiminotransferase, Golgi Marker, LCHC1
Calculated Molecular Weight 541 aa, 59 kDa
Observed Molecular Weight 53-62 kDa
GenBank Accession NumberBC136395
Gene Symbol FTCD
Gene ID (NCBI) 10841
RRIDAB_11182396
Conjugate Unconjugated
Form Liquid
Purification MethodAntigen affinity purification
UNIPROT IDO95954
Storage Buffer PBS with 0.02% sodium azide and 50% glycerol pH 7.3.
Storage ConditionsStore at -20°C. Stable for one year after shipment. Aliquoting is unnecessary for -20oC storage.
